STREAM RESTORATION CONSTRUCTION

The purpose of the Cooperative Agreement is to implement construction that focuses on stream restoration, re-establishment of stable stream geometry and elimination of bank erosion.

The goal of this construction will create a natural, self-sustaining channel capable of supporting native stream
